Lot Description
A George III silver sauce tureen and cover, of oval form with beaded rim above an engraved family crest and lobed decoration, with loop handles and oval footed base, the cover with conforming decoration and crest. Hallmarks to lid distorted but likely London 1776, only remnants of lion passant and leopards' head marks remaining to the foot. Maximum length including handles measures 10 1/4 inches (26 cm), weight 26.43 ozt (822.2 grams).

Condition Report
The item displays general surface scratches, marks, wear and tarnishing commensurate with the age and use. Heavier patches and spots of tarnishing visible to some areas and it would benefit from a clean and polish. Knocks to the foot and the short stem is pushed into the base slightly so that the tureen leans a little to one side. Some holes in the metal around the edge of the foot, just above the beaded rim. Some other cracks along seam lines are visible. The lid sits quite well, although not completely flush all the way round. However, there are corresponding notches for a ladle to both the lid and main rim. The hallmarks are distorted and some are completely obscured. The lid has a small handle rather than a central finial.
